Develop a mobile application (ideally, OS-independent) that is able to record and verify certain forms of body movement (in particular, walking, cycling, situps, pushups). The amount of workout per day should be monitored and evaluated based on user profiles (slow movement for fat burning, etc.). The verified workout should be converted into a credit per day that is then associated with a user ID and uploaded onto a server. Requires good knowledge in signal processing and mobile OS programming.

